  • Why People Really Buy Hybrids download

This report challenges the conventional wisdom that neatly divides hybrid buyers into early adopters, who are willing to pay more to be trendsetters or to do something good for the environment, and everyone else, who are motivated to buy a hybrid by the financial reward of the fuel savings that they expect to exceed the extra upfront cost.

It presents a far richer view of how consumers actually make decisions and demonstrates that the vast majority of hybrid buyers had strong financial motivations for their purchase. Based on these findings, the study concludes that hybrids are poised for rapid growth in the coming months regardless of what happens to gas prices in near term.
